PhD students João Almeida & Ana Fernandes win Oral Presentation Awards at the Microbiologia 2024 conference

Home / News & Events / Awards / PhD students João Almeida & Ana Fernandes win Oral Presentation Awards at the Microbiologia 2024 conference
inAwards, iBB News

Our PhD students João Almeida and Ana Fernandes won Best Oral presentation Awards in the ‘Environmental Microbiology’ category at the Portuguese and Brazilian Microbiologia 2024 online conference held on November 25th-27th, 2024.

The event was organized by the Portuguese Society for Microbiology (SPM) and the Brazilian Society for Microbiology (SBM), providing a stimulating platform for Early Career Researchers to share their knowledge.

João Almeida, supervised by Tina Keller-Costa and Rodrigo Costa, received the SPM Young Scientist Award for his presentation on “Heterologous expression and characterization of novel chitinases from uncultivable Endozoicomonadaceae symbionts of octocorals”. The work presented by João was also co-supervised by Ângela Taipa in the framework of the FCT-funded project ChiCoBionts.

Ana Fernandes, supervised by Rodrigo Costa and Teresa Cesario, was honoured with the Microbiology 2024 Award for her short talk on “Bioplastic production capacity in bacteria associated with marine hosts”.
